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Peterborough to Aspley Guise start from as little as £17.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Peterborough to Aspley Guise start from £45.20 one way, or £88.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Peterborough to Aspley Guise are available for £103.80 one way, or £143.60 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

Peterborough train station is well-equipped to handle the needs of today's travelers. The ticket office is open daily from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 8:00 AM to 8:00 PM on Sundays. 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ets, including accessible machines for everyone to use. The station is committed to accessibility with features like step-free access to all seven platforms, accessible toilets and seating, and staff assistance available throughout operational hours. The station also boasts heated waiting rooms, an induction loop, and a RNIB Map for All to aid visually impaired passengers.

Passengers can enjoy a variety of refreshment options with numerous coffee shops and cafés. For a touch of convenience, ATMs and shops are located within the station vicinity. Although public Wi-Fi isn't available, you can easily access payphones if needed.

Onward Travel and Transport Links

Peterborough station is not just about trains. There are ample onward travel options, making it easy to reach your final destination. Taxis are readily available at the station entrance, with a private hire firm on-site for added convenience. Those seeking eco-friendly travel have access to Brompton Dock bicycle hire. Local bus services complement rail services, providing passengers flexible connectivity options. For rail disruptions, replacement services depart directly from the main entrance, ensuring minimal inconvenience.

Facilities at Aspley Guise Station

Aspley Guise Station offers a minimalist set of amenities focusing on accessibility and essential support rather than facilities mirroring a temple of bustling commercial activity. There is no ticket office or ticket machines, so ensure you purchase your tickets online beforehand or make use of available mobile ticketing options. However, thoughtfully, there is an induction loop installed to assist those with hearing impairments.

Step-free access is present throughout, albeit with limitations to platform 1, which cannot accommodate ramps. Platform 2 provides ramp access, aiding those traveling toward Bedford from Bletchley. Assistance is available, but it requires prior arrangement with the Passenger Assist Team to schedule a smooth transition. Customer help points are available, offering guidance and information as needed. For more assistance with your journey, check out the Passenger Assist details.

Transport Connections

Aspley Guise is well-integrated with the surrounding transport network, offering rail replacement services that operate efficiently from designated areas near the station. Those heading to Bletchley will find their services commencing from the entrance to the Bletchley-bound platform, while those destined for Bedford will board from the village side of the level crossing.
